About this color
Moss Tone Faint (#96A38F) belongs to the green family — hue 100°, 10% saturation, 60% lightness. Copy the hex, RGB, or HSL value above, or paste the CSS custom property below into your stylesheet to reference this color directly.
:root { --colorarchive-moss-tone-faint: #96A38F; --colorarchive-moss-tone-faint-hsl: hsl(100, 10%, 60%); --colorarchive-moss-tone-faint-rgb: rgb(150, 163, 143); }
